Natural gas extracted from underground sources often contains various impurities, including water vapor, hydrogen sulfide (H2S), carbon dioxide (CO2), and particulate matter. These contaminants can pose serious risks, affecting both the transportation and combustion processes. For instance, water vapor can lead to the formation of hydrates, which can block pipelines, while sulfur compounds can result in corrosive damage to equipment. Therefore, efficient filtration is crucial not only for compliance with environmental regulations but also for ensuring the reliability and efficiency of gas supply systems.

2. Tankless Water Heaters Also known as on-demand water heaters, tankless models heat water directly without the use of a storage tank. When a hot water tap is turned on, cold water travels through a pipe into the unit, where it's heated by electric coils. This type of heater offers several advantages, including a longer lifespan, greater energy efficiency, and an endless supply of hot water since it only heats water when needed. However, tankless water heaters come at a higher initial cost and may require upgrades to your electrical system.

- Particulate filters are designed to capture solid particles and debris that may be present in the natural gas stream. These filters typically use a porous medium, such as paper or cloth, to trap the particles, preventing them from entering the gas supply. Coalescing filters, on the other hand, are designed to capture liquid droplets that may be present in the gas stream. These filters use a combination of filtration and condensation to separate the liquid droplets from the gas stream

pressure vesselA gas coalescer filter is a specialized filtration device designed for the removal of liquid droplets and particulates from gas streams. The primary function of this type of filter is to coalesce smaller liquid droplets into larger ones, making it easier for them to be separated from the gas. This process is critical in various industries such as oil and gas, pharmaceuticals, and chemicals, where the purity of gases directly influences product quality and operational efficiency.

A coalescing filter is a specialized device designed to separate liquids from gases or other liquids within a mixture. The primary function of this filter is to remove aerosols and droplets, allowing for the efficient separation of contaminants or undesirable substances. Coalescing filters typically utilize a fibrous media that facilitates the coalescence of small droplets into larger ones, which can then be easily drained away.

In addition to liquefaction and regasification, heat exchangers are extensively used in natural gas processing plants, where they are involved in drying, purification, and heating of the gas. For instance, before natural gas is transported in pipelines, it often requires dehydration to remove water vapor, which can cause problems such as hydrate formation during transportation. Heat exchangers can assist in this process, leading to purer and more efficient gas delivery.
